import javax.annotation.Nonnull; import java.io.IOException; import java.net.URI; import java.util.HashSet; import java.util.Set; /** * @author Krzysztof Suszyski <krzysztof.suszynski@wavesoftware.pl> */ class SimpleGateway implements Gateway { public static final int HTTP_DEFAULT_PORT = 80; public static final int HTTPS_DEFAULT_PORT = 443; private final Credentials credentials; private final URI gateway; private final ResponseChecker statusParser = new ResponseChecker(); private final Set<ResponseListener> listeners = new HashSet<>(); /** * A default constructor * * @param credentials a credentials * @param gateway a gateway address */ SimpleGateway(Credentials credentials, URI gateway) { this.credentials = credentials; this.gateway = gateway; } @Override public void addListener(@Nonnull ResponseListener listener) { listeners.add(listener); } @Override public void removeListener(@Nonnull ResponseListener listener) { listeners.remove(listener); } private String get(@Nonnull HttpRequest httpRequest) throws WFirmaException { httpRequest.setHeader("Accept", "text/xml"); HttpHost target = getTargetHost(); CredentialsProvider credsProvider = new BasicCredentialsProvider(); credsProvider.setCredentials(new AuthScope(target.getHostName(), target.getPort()), new UsernamePasswordCredentials(credentials.getConsumerKey(), credentials.getConsumerSecret())); try (CloseableHttpClient httpclient = HttpClients.custom().setDefaultCredentialsProvider(credsProvider) .build()) { // Create AuthCache instance AuthCache authCache = new BasicAuthCache(); // Generate BASIC scheme object and add it to the local // auth cache BasicScheme basicAuth = new BasicScheme(); authCache.put(target, basicAuth); // Add AuthCache to the execution context HttpClientContext localContext = HttpClientContext.create(); localContext.setAuthCache(authCache); try (CloseableHttpResponse response = httpclient.execute(target, httpRequest, localContext)) { return getContent(response); } } catch (IOException ioe) { throw new RemoteGatewayException(ioe); } } @Override @Nonnull public String get(@Nonnull Request request) throws WFirmaException { new RequestValidator(request).validate(); HttpGet httpget = new HttpGet(request.getAddress().getCorrectedPath()); return get(httpget); } private HttpHost getTargetHost() throws WFirmaException { int port = gateway.getPort(); if (port < 1) { switch (gateway.getScheme().toLowerCase()) { case "http": port = HTTP_DEFAULT_PORT; break; case "https": port = HTTPS_DEFAULT_PORT; break; default: throw new WFirmaException( "Unsupported URI scheme: " + gateway.getScheme() + ", supporting only: `http` and `https`"); } } return new HttpHost(gateway.getHost(), port, gateway.getScheme()); } private String getContent(CloseableHttpResponse response) throws WFirmaException, IOException { switch (response.getStatusLine().getStatusCode()) { case 200: return handleCode200OK(response); case 403: throw new WFirmaSecurityException("Auth failed for user: `%s`", credentials.getConsumerKey()); default: StatusLine status = response.getStatusLine(); throw new WFirmaException("Connection error: %d - %s", status.getStatusCode(), status.getReasonPhrase()); } } private String handleCode200OK(CloseableHttpResponse response) throws IOException, WFirmaException { HttpEntity entity = response.getEntity(); String content = EntityUtils.toString(entity, Charsets.UTF_8); for (ResponseListener responseListener : listeners) { responseListener.responseRecived(content); } return statusParser.checkedForStatus(credentials.getConsumerKey(), content); } @Override @Nonnull public String post(@Nonnull PostRequest<?> request) throws WFirmaException { new RequestValidator(request).validate(); String body = request.getBody(); HttpPost post = new HttpPost(request.getAddress().getCorrectedPath()); post.setEntity(new StringEntity(body, Charsets.UTF_8)); return get(post); } }
